Victory Bay is an all-encompassing behavioral health care facility. We provide convenient and quality care to adolescents, adults, and families for primary mental health, primary eating disorders, and primary substance use with supportive housing accommodations. Victory Bay Clementon, NJ Location

For adults ages 18+, we offer the following tracks:

  • Mental health primary IOP-5 & IOP-3 (Telehealth and in person)
  • Eating disorder primary IOP (in person)
  • Substance use primary PHP, IOP & OP (in person)
  • Ancillary Services including: Yoga, reiki, art therapy, music therapy, acupuncture, massage therapy & more. 

Supportive housing accommodations available in southern New Jersey. Housing is supervised 24/7. Please reach out for further information. 

For adolescents ages 12-17, we offer a primary mental health intensive outpatient program and outpatient individual therapy and psychiatry virtually. We are able to treat some adolescents experiencing co-occurring with light substance use and/or stabilized eating disorders.

Victory Bay Princeton, NJ Location

At our Princeton, NJ location we offer in person primary mental health IOP Monday-Friday from 4pm-7pm for adolescents ages 14-17. As well as in person primary mental health IOP, 5 days a week for adults 9am-12pm. 

Our virtual programs can be accessed by anyone from anywhere within the state of New Jersey. All of our intensive outpatient programs include but are not limited to: group therapy, individual therapy, psychiatry/medication management, case management, client experience coordination and more.
